Boris has occasionally felt a sensation of being detached from his surroundings. He tells the social worker that he feels as if

he were "in a dream" during these times. Boris's feelings of unreality most commonly occur when he is feeling overtired. What is the most likely diagnosis to consider for Boris?
Social Studies
1 answer:
viktelen [127]3 years ago
8 0

Answer: Depersonalization disorder

Explanation:

Depersonalization disorder, also called derealization disorder is a dissociative disorder which  refers to the sense of feeling of disconnection an individual has from his or her thoughts or body and surroundings making them feel so unreal.

People with this disorder tend to always feel like they are outside thier body, without control of what to say or do with regards to thier emotions

Most people that have gone through a trauma such as  being involved in  an accident, or imprisonment find themselves with such disorder.

Boris feeling a sensation of constantly being attached from his surrounding, shows that he is probably suffering from Depersonalization disorder.

BOTH INTERNATIONAL &amp; INLAND What equipment for fog signals is required for a vessel 13 meters in length?
Lesechka [4]

Answer:

correct option is D) Whistle only

Explanation:

solution

equipment for fog signals is  Whistle only  because according to rule 33 of Equipment for Sound Signals

as length 12 meter or more than 12 meter there need only a whistle

and when length is more than 20 meter than bell in addition required with whistle

and length 100 meter or more than gong is additional provided with bell and whistle

so here

correct option is D) Whistle only
